forearm plank

  • what does it measure

    • abdominal muscular endurance

  • how is it scored

    • max time

  • contraindications

    • osteoporosis

  • instructions:

    • lie prone, upper arms held directly underneath shoulders with forearms in neutral position

    • narrow feet but not touching

    • time starts when pelvis rises from floor

grip strength

  • what does it measure

    • isometric strength

    • indicator of total body strength

  • how its scored

    • combine maximum scores from right & left hands

    • record to nearest 1kg

  • instructions

    • adjust dynamometer, 2nd joint of fingers under handle

    • hold with forearm away at thigh level

    • exhale & maximally squeeze

    • perform 2 trials with each hand, alternate hands

push up

  • what does it measure

    • chest, shoulders & arms muscular endurance

  • how its scored

    • total 3 of push ups completed with correct form

  • contraindications

    • osteoporosis, lower back pain, shoulder problems

sit and reach

  • what does it measure

    • hamstring & lower back flexibility

  • how its scored

    • highest score from 2 trials

    • measure to 0.5cm

  • contraindications

    • osteoporosis, lower back pain

  • instructions

    • before test have subject perform hurdler stretch

    • seated on ground, shoes off, legs fully extended with feet placed flat against flexometer

    • one hand over the other extend arms & reach forwards to push sliding marker forwards as possible

    • lower head & exhale to maximize reach

    • hold position for 2 seconds

    • if knees bend or bouncing/jerking movements = trial doesn’t count

Vertical jump

  • what does it measure

    • peak leg power

  • how its scored

    • measured in watts

    • subtract stand & reach from the best of 3 jump heights

    • record nearest 0.5 cm

  • Contraindications

    • osteoporosis, lower back pain, knee problems

  • instructions

    • stand tall, reach as high as possible and mark the spot

    • bring arms down and back, bend the knees into semi-squat position

    • pause 1-2 secs in semi squat the jump as high as possible arms moving forwards and mark highest point reached

    • 3 trials, 10-15 sec rest

Back extension

  • what does it measure

    • trunk extensor muscles isometric endurance

  • how it’s scored

    • record # of seconds position is maintained (up to 180s)

  • contraindications: pre-screening

    • current lower back pain/discomfort

    • bone or joint problems affecting back

    • lie face down, perform single straight leg extension with each leg, then repeat raising & extending the opposite arm

      • if any pain test shouldn’t be completed

  • Instructions

    • lie face down on mat with iliac crest at the edge of platform; hips, shoulders & head aligned

    • secure subject’s lower torso: one strap at gluteal crest & other below the knees

    • subject place hands on the ground before starting

    • cross arms over chest & maintain position 

    • 1 warning of torso drops

    • terminate if subject feels pain

one leg stance

  • what does it measure

    • balance

    • static balance, leg strength & integration of visual & inner ear signals & receptors in muscles + joints

  • how its scored

    • best time of eyes open & eyes closed tests

  • instructions

    • begin barefoot with hands on opposite shoulders crossed in front of chest

    • position chair nearby

    • subject stands on leg of choice, lifting other foot is near but not touching the ankle of standing leg

    • max: 45s

    • repeats with opposite leg

    • time ends if:

      • arms moved, foot moved towards or away standing limb, foot touches floor, weight bearing foot moves to maintain balance

      • eyes closed test: if loses balance within first 3 secs trial is completed

Chest Skin fold

shoulder to opposite hip over the lateral border of pectoralis major, half between the horizontal nipple line & anterior axilla border (armpit)

Abdomen Skinfold

  • vertical skinfold

  • 2 cm lateral of belly button

Front thigh Skinfold

  • vertical skinfold

  • anterior aspect of the thigh midway between hip to top of patella bone

waist circumference

  • measured at the level of the uppermost lateral border of iliac crest

  • mark both sides

  • measure from right side

  • measure to nearest 0.5cm
